How to Choose the Perfect Curtains for Your Living Room

Well-chosen Color Palette for Your Home

Curtains do more than just cover windows, they enhance the atmosphere, control light, and add personality to a living room. The right choice depends on style, function, and the overall aesthetic of the space:

  • Consider the Room’s Natural Light: Sheer curtains allow sunlight to filter in while maintaining privacy. Heavier fabrics, such as velvet or blackout curtains, provide better light control for a cozy ambiance.
  • Match the Fabric to the Mood: Linen and cotton bring a relaxed, airy feel, while silk and velvet add a touch of luxury. The right fabric sets the tone, whether it’s casual, elegant, or modern.
  • Select a Color That Complements the Space: Neutral tones blend effortlessly with most interiors, creating a timeless look. Bold colors or patterns can add contrast and make a statement in a more minimalist setting.
  • Choose the Right Length and Width: Floor-length curtains create an elegant, refined appearance. A few extra inches beyond the window frame make the room feel taller, while wider panels add fullness.
  • Pay Attention to Hardware and Details: Decorative rods, rings, and tiebacks enhance the overall design. Choosing metallic or wooden finishes that match the room’s decor ties everything together.
  • Think About Functionality: Motorized or pull-back styles work well in modern homes, adding convenience. Layering sheer and blackout curtains offers flexibility for different times of the day.

Curtain Styles Explained: Which One Suits Your Living Room Best?

Curtain Styles Explained: Which One Suits Your Living Room Best?

Choosing the right curtain style transforms a living room by adding elegance, functionality, and personality.

The perfect option depends on the room’s aesthetic, lighting needs, and overall design:

Classic Drapes for a Timeless Look

Floor-length drapes with pleated or grommet tops bring a polished and sophisticated feel.

These work well in both traditional and modern spaces, offering flexibility in fabric and color choices.

Sheer Curtains for Soft Light

Lightweight and airy, sheer panels allow natural light to filter through while maintaining privacy.

This style suits minimal, coastal, or contemporary interiors that need a bright, open feel.

Blackout Curtains for Full Privacy

Thick, opaque fabrics block out sunlight and provide insulation.

These are ideal for cozy, moody spaces or homes where controlling light and temperature is essential.

Layered Curtains for Depth and Functionality

Combining sheer panels with heavier drapes creates a balanced look.

This approach allows for both light control and a decorative, elegant touch.

Cafe Curtains for a Casual Touch

Half-length curtains covering only the lower portion of windows add charm while letting in plenty of daylight.

These work well in smaller living spaces or homes with a cottage-inspired aesthetic.

Tie-Top or Tab-Top Curtains for a Relaxed Look

These curtains, featuring fabric loops along the top, create a casual and inviting atmosphere.

Linen or cotton in this style works beautifully in rustic or bohemian-inspired spaces.

Printed or Patterned Curtains for a Bold Statement

Floral, geometric, or abstract designs bring personality to a neutral space.

These work best in rooms with simple furnishings where the curtains can act as a focal point.

How to Pair Curtains with Different Wall Colors and Furniture Styles

Curtains play a key role in tying a living room together.

The right combination of color, fabric, and design enhances the space, creating a balanced and stylish look:

Neutral Walls with Versatile Curtains

Soft beige, white, or gray walls provide a perfect backdrop for almost any curtain color.

Bold or patterned drapes add character, while similar neutral tones create a calm, cohesive feel.

Dark Walls with Light Curtains

Soft whites, creams, or pastels brighten deep-colored walls.

This contrast keeps the space from feeling too heavy while allowing the wall color to stand out.

Bright Walls with Subtle Curtain Choices

Neutral-toned curtains balance bold wall colors like deep green, navy, or mustard yellow.

This pairing keeps the room stylish without overwhelming the senses.

Matching Curtains with Traditional Furniture

Rich fabrics like velvet or brocade work well with ornate furniture styles.

Classic patterns such as damask or floral prints enhance the elegance of traditional decor.

Minimalist Furniture with Simple Curtains

Sheer panels or solid-colored drapes in neutral hues maintain a sleek, modern aesthetic.

Lightweight linen or cotton blends add warmth without distracting from clean lines.

Rustic Decor with Earthy Tones

Natural materials like woven cotton or burlap blend seamlessly with wooden furniture and earthy wall colors.

Warm tones such as taupe, terracotta, or olive green enhance the cozy feel.

Patterned Curtains with Simple Furniture

When furniture and decor remain understated, patterned curtains can become a statement piece.

Stripes, florals, or geometric designs introduce texture and personality.
